Boost Conversions: Shopify Website Design Tips

To increase conversions on your Shopify store , review these key design tips . A clean layout directs visitors through your products, so focus on easy-to-understand navigation. Appealing product pictures are vitally important; make sure they're well-lit and highlight the details of each item. Well-placed call-to-action buttons , like "Add to Cart" or "Shop Now," must be immediately noticeable. Finally, ensure your site is optimized for viewing on all gadgets – a poor mobile feel can significantly damage your purchase percentage .

Essential Elements for a High-Converting Shopify Store

To truly maximize your revenue on Shopify, a strategic approach to store layout is undeniably key. It's not enough to simply offer products; you need a seamless experience that directs visitors toward a purchase . This begins with clear product descriptions , high-quality product images , and compelling copy that illustrates the benefits for the shopper . Furthermore, a secure checkout procedure is essential , along with obvious calls to action . Consider these key elements:

  • Fast Page Loading Speed
  • Adaptable Theme
  • Easy-to-Navigate Store Menu
  • Detailed Product Information
  • Secure Payment Options
  • Visible Shipping Rates
  • Helpful Customer Service

By refining these vital aspects, you can significantly elevate your Shopify store’s visitor-to-customer rate and realize your business potential.
